Soundcore Space Q45 vs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) Wireless Gaming Headset
When comparing the Soundcore Space Q45 and the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) Wireless Gaming Headset, the clear standout is the Turtle Beach with its top-tier 80-hour battery life. In real-world usage, that means you could game for almost a week on a single charge! However, if you're after high-fidelity sound, the Soundcore Space Q45 shines with its Hi-Res Audio Wireless certification and a broader frequency response of 20 Hz – 40 kHz. The trade-off? The Q45 offers only 50 hours with ANC on, which is still impressive, but it lags behind the Stealth 600’s marathon battery life. Key specs: Weight: 10.30 oz vs 11.22 oz and Battery: 50H ANC vs 80H.

Comparison: Soundcore Space Q45 vs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) Wireless Gaming Headset

Soundcore Space Q45

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) Wireless Gaming Headset
| Criterion | Soundcore Space Q45 |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) Wireless Gaming Headset |
|---|---|---|
| Rating | ★4.3(12,933)Amazon | ★4.1(2,144)Amazon |
Form Factor | Over-ear (closed-back) | Over-ear (Closed-back) |
Connectivity | Bluetooth 5.3 + 3.5mm AUX (wired) | 2.4GHz Wireless (USB Transmitter) + Bluetooth 5.2 |
Bluetooth Version | 5.3 | 5.2 |
Codecs | SBC, AAC, LDAC | SBC |
ANC | Adaptive Active Noise Cancelling (3-stage system) | No (Passive noise isolation only) |
Transparency | Yes (Talk-through, Custom, and Ambient modes via app) | No (Not supported) |
Drivers | 40mm double-layer diaphragm drivers (Metal-Ceramic) | 50 mm Nanoclear™ dynamic drivers |
Frequency Response | 20 Hz – 40 kHz | 20 Hz – 20 kHz |
Microphones | 2 mics with AI algorithm (calls) / Hybrid ANC array | Unidirectional, Flip-to-mute boom mic with A.I. Noise Reduction |
Battery Life | 50 hours (ANC On) / 65 hours (ANC Off) | Up to 80 hours |
Battery Life | N/A (No charging case) | N/A (Headset only) |
Charging | USB-C; 5 min charge = 4 hours playback; Full charge ~2 hours | USB-C (Fast charge: 15 min = approx. 12 hours battery life) |
Multipoint | Yes (Connect 2 devices simultaneously) | No (Dual connectivity exists, but audio is not simultaneous; uses QuickSwitch button) |
Low Latency Mode | No (Not supported) | Yes (2.4GHz Wireless via USB dongle) |
Wired Mode | Yes (3.5mm AUX cable included) | No (USB-C port is for charging and firmware updates only) |
Water Resistance | None (No IP rating) | No (No IP rating) |
Weight | 10.3 oz (292 g) | 318 g (11.2 oz) |
Controls | Physical buttons + Soundcore app | Volume wheel, Chat/Mic Mix wheel (mappable), QuickSwitch button, Power, Mode button |
App Eq | Soundcore App (HearID Sound 2.0 + Custom EQ) | Turtle Beach Swarm™ II (10-band EQ, Microphone EQ, Button Mapping) |
Extras | Travel case included; Hi-Res Audio Wireless certified; NFC pairing | Superhuman Hearing®; ProSpecs™ glasses relief system; Lay-flat design |

Which one is better?
The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) is the better buy for most people - its 80-hour battery life crushes the Soundcore Space Q45. That said, grab the Soundcore if you need superior audio quality - it's well worth the investment for audiophiles.
Who should buy each?
Choose the Soundcore Space Q45 if: you appreciate high-resolution audio, need effective noise cancellation for immersive experiences, or want a lighter headset at 10.3oz.
Choose the Turtle Beach Stealth 600 (Gen 3) Wireless Gaming Headset if: you prioritize long battery life for extended gaming sessions, require quick toggling between devices, or enjoy customizable audio settings. (11.22 oz weight)
